Periodic reminder that "wrapping the <label> around the <input> is fine, and is sufficient for conformance on its own, however adding explicit association with` for` and `id` is still necessary in practice."
Details:
—
"Both Dragon Naturally Speaking for Windows, and Voice Control for macOS and iOS, don’t recognize implicit association, so the Click email address command wouldn’t work." @James Edwards
#a11y #HTML


Vispero
Should form labels be wrapped or separate? - Vispero
Is it strictly necessary for form fields and labels to have for/id association, or is it enough to wrap the label around the input?
